UPDATE: 2 persons die, 23 rescue in Lagos building collapse
Two persons died and 23 others were confirmed to have been brought out from the rubbles of a three-storey building that caved in at Ebutte-Metta, Lagos Mainland Local Government, Lagos State. Of the 23 survivors, two reportedly sustained severe injuries and were rushed to the Lagos State University Teaching Hospital (LASUTH) for advanced treatment. A joint team of Lagos State…

Four die, seventeen injured in Lagos road accident
Four passengers have been confirmed dead and 17 others sustaining varying degrees of injuries in an accident on the Third Mainland Bridge in Lagos on Sunday. The four passengers were said to be among the nine females who were involved in the accident that occurred around Iyana-Oworo end of the road. It was gathere that the injured passengers were rushed…
